This is a clincial validation study of a dried blood spot (DBS) method for the analysis of immunosuppressive and antifungal agents currently subject of therapeutic drug monitoring (TDM) in a pediatric population.
The primary goal is to clinically validate a finger prick DBS method compared to conventional venous sampling for the analysis of 5 immunosuppressive and 4 azole antifungal drugs in the pediatric population. Secondairy goals include feasibility of the finger prick DBS method in the target population, to design an inventory of costs that will be incurred in future health-economic analyses and to construct a population PK model based on the available data collected for the primariy goal.

Therapeutic drug monitoring (TDM) offers the possibility to individualize and improve a patient's pharmacological treatment, based on the measurement of drug concentrations in biological samples. Conventionally, TDM is performed with blood or plasma obtained by venous blood sampling. This method is associated with several challenges such as i) the need for the patient to travel to the hospital or health center; ii) special conditions for sample transport to guarantee stability of the analyte and to decrease the biohazard risk; iii) sampling times not always representing the preferable peak or trough concentrations; iv) the method being invasive and v) delay of the outcome of the analyses with regard to the outpatient visit.
The Dried Blood Spot (DBS) may offer a solution for all these challenges. DBS is thought to offer benefits over plasma venous sampling for TDM. The main purpose of the PROTECT (Personalized treatment of immunosuppressive and antifungal drugs through continuous home based monitoring with Dried Blood Spot sampling techniques in pediatric patients) study is to improve therapeutic management and patient participation in pediatric patients treated with antifungal and immunosuppressive agents. PROTECT is mainly financed by a ZonMW grant 'Goed Gebruik Geneesmiddelen'.
Four patient organizations are actively involved in the PROTECT study.

The outcome measure is a composite of several blood concentrations, obtained by three individual blood drawing moments per patient. The related endpoint is the evaluation of the association between the concentration obtained by venous sampling and the concentration obtained by means of DBS sampling. The predictive performance of the DBS method as a measure for the venous concentration will be evaluated.
